Location in the Region

Estepona is strategically positioned on the western Costa del Sol, serving as a gateway between the bustling centres of Marbella to the east and the Strait of Gibraltar to the west. It is located within the province of Málaga, part of Andalusia. While Marbella is 25 km away and home to a larger population and more extensive luxury offerings, Estepona retains a more traditional Andalusian character. Algeciras, a major port city, lies 42 km to the west. Málaga, the provincial capital, is 73 km east, providing significant cultural and economic hubs.

Area Guide: Estepona

Estepona is a town and municipality in the comarca of the Costa del Sol, southern Spain. It is located in the province of Málaga, part of the autonomous community of Andalusia. Its district covers an area of 137 square kilometers in a fertile valley crossed by small streams and a mountainous areas dominated by the Sierra Bermeja, which reaches an elevation of 1,449 m at the peak of Los Reales.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are the main limitations for developing this rustic land?
As rustic land, development is governed by regional planning regulations (PGOU). Any construction beyond existing structures typically requires specific permits and must align with agricultural or rural land use policies. Potential buyers must verify specific building rights and restrictions with the local planning department.

What is the typical process for purchasing land in Spain?
The process involves agreeing on a price, signing a private purchase contract with a deposit, and completing the transaction at a notary's office, where the public deed (escritura pública) is signed and registered. Legal and fiscal advice is recommended.
